What is the So-Called Salt Trick for Men?

Alright, let's cut to the chase. The so-called salt trick involves consuming a mixture of water, salt, and sometimes lemon juice to enhance your body's electrolyte balance. Sounds simple enough, right? But don't let its simplicity fool you—this trick has been praised for its potential benefits in areas like hydration, energy levels, and even stress management.

Now, you might be wondering, "Why salt?" Well, salt is more than just a seasoning. It's packed with essential minerals like sodium, which plays a crucial role in maintaining fluid balance in your body. When combined with water, it creates an electrolyte solution that can help replenish what you lose during intense workouts or hot weather.

But here's the kicker: not all salt is created equal. The salt trick often recommends using unrefined sea salt or Himalayan pink salt, which are believed to contain trace minerals that refined table salt lacks. So, if you're thinking about giving it a shot, make sure you're using the right kind of salt.

A Brief History of Salt: Why It Matters

Let's take a trip back in time. Salt has been an integral part of human history for thousands of years. In ancient civilizations, it was considered so valuable that it was used as currency. Yep, you read that right—people literally paid for stuff with salt. But why was it so important?

For starters, salt was (and still is) essential for preserving food. Before the invention of refrigerators, salt was one of the few ways to keep food from spoiling. But beyond its culinary uses, salt has also been linked to health and wellness. Traditional healers in various cultures have used salt for everything from detoxifying the body to enhancing energy levels.

Fast forward to today, and we're still discovering new ways salt can benefit our health. So, when you hear about the salt trick, remember that it's not just a modern fad—it's rooted in centuries of wisdom.

Why Salt is Still Relevant Today

Here's a quick rundown of why salt continues to play a vital role in our lives:

  • It helps regulate blood pressure (when consumed in moderation).
  • It supports nerve function and muscle contractions.
  • It aids in hydration by maintaining electrolyte balance.

So, the next time someone tells you salt is "bad" for you, remind them that it's all about balance. And that brings us to the next section: the benefits of the salt trick.

How to Perform the Salt Trick Safely

Alright, so you're convinced and ready to try the salt trick. But how do you do it? Here's a step-by-step guide to help you get started:

  1. Gather your ingredients: unrefined sea salt or Himalayan pink salt, filtered water, and optionally, fresh lemon juice.
  2. Measure out 1/4 to 1/2 teaspoon of salt (depending on your tolerance).
  3. Mix the salt with 8-12 ounces of water until it dissolves completely.
  4. Optional: Add a splash of lemon juice for flavor and added benefits.
  5. Drink the mixture first thing in the morning or after intense physical activity.

Pro tip: Start with a smaller amount of salt and gradually increase it as your body adjusts. And remember, moderation is key!

The Science Behind the Salt Trick

But does the salt trick actually work, or is it just another wellness myth? Let's dive into the science behind it. Electrolytes like sodium, potassium, and magnesium are essential for maintaining proper bodily functions. When you sweat or don't drink enough water, your electrolyte levels can become imbalanced, leading to dehydration, fatigue, and even muscle cramps.

The salt trick works by replenishing these lost electrolytes, helping your body function at its best. Studies have shown that consuming electrolyte-rich fluids can improve hydration and athletic performance. However, it's important to note that excessive salt intake can have negative effects, so always consult with a healthcare professional before making any drastic changes to your diet.

Potential Risks and Side Effects of the Salt Trick

Before you jump on the salt trick bandwagon, it's important to be aware of the potential risks. Consuming too much salt can lead to:

  • High blood pressure
  • Water retention
  • Kidney stones

If you have existing health conditions like hypertension or kidney disease, it's crucial to consult with your doctor before trying the salt trick.

Who Should Try the Salt Trick?

While the salt trick can be beneficial for many, it's not suitable for everyone. Here are some groups who might benefit:

  • Athletes or anyone who engages in intense physical activity
  • Individuals who live in hot climates and sweat excessively
  • Those looking to improve their hydration and energy levels

On the flip side, if you have health concerns related to sodium intake, proceed with caution or avoid it altogether.
